Barron's Article Covers Key Considerations for Moving to Britain, Italy, or Mexico

A Barron's article outlines things to know before relocating abroad, with a focus on Britain, Italy, and Mexico. The piece covers considerations relevant to international moves to these three countries.

US Elects Not to Renew USMCA Trade Agreement Beyond 2036

On July 1, 2026, the United States government chose not to renew the USMCA trade agreement between the US, Mexico, and Canada for another 16-year term. The USMCA Free Trade Commission, composed of representatives from all three nations, was required to conduct a joint review, but the US declined to extend the agreement in its current form past 2036.
